Who is more expensive? LogicMonitor or Informatica PowerCenter?
The real total cost of ownership (TCO) of Network Monitoring software includes the software license, subscription fees, software training, customizations, hardware (if needed), maintenance and support and other related services. When calculating the TCO, it's important to add all of these ”hidden costs” as well. We prepared a TCO (Total Cost) calculator for LogicMonitor and Informatica PowerCenter.
LogicMonitor price starts at $20 per user/month , On a scale between 1 to 10 LogicMonitor Hosted Monitoring Service is rated 6, which is similar to the average cost of Network Monitoring software. Informatica PowerCenter price starts at $2,000 per month , When comparing Informatica PowerCenter to its competitors, the software is rated 4 - lower than the average Network Monitoring software cost.
Bottom line: LogicMonitor is more expensive than Informatica PowerCenter.
